GNU nano yra komandų eilutės rengyklė, leidžianti kurti, redaguoti ir išsaugoti failus naudojant Linux terminalą.
Jei pradedate savo „Linux“ kelionę, failų kūrimas ir redagavimas yra vienas iš svarbiausių dalykų, kuriuos atliksite, ypač jei planuojate susitepti apvalkalo scenarijus. Vienas iš labiausiai paplitusių „Linux“ komandų eilutės teksto redaktorių yra GNU nano, kuris yra iš anksto įdiegtas daugelyje šiuolaikinių Linux platinimo įrenginių.
nano palaiko gyvybiškai svarbias funkcijas, tokias kaip sintaksės paryškinimas, užbaigimas, rašybos tikrinimas ir kt., ir yra tinkamas pradedantiesiems, kitaip nei daug funkcijų turinčios alternatyvos, tokios kaip Vim ir Emacs. Štai kaip galite įdiegti ir naudoti GNU nano dirbti su failais Linux sistemoje.
Kaip įdiegti GNU nano „Linux“.
Priklausomai nuo jūsų Linux platinimo, nano jau gali būti iš anksto įdiegtas. Atidarykite terminalą ir paleiskite nano - versija komanda patikrinti, ar taip. Jei komandinėje eilutėje pateikiamas versijos numeris, esate įdiegę nano.
Jei ne, turite įdiegti nano. Yra įvairių būdų tai padaryti. Tačiau naudoti numatytąją komandų eilutės paketų tvarkyklę yra greičiausias ir lengviausias būdas (vienas iš priežastys, kodėl Linux mėgsta naudoti komandinę eilutę).
„Debian“ / „Ubuntu“.
Jei naudojate Debian arba Ubuntu sistemą, atidarykite Linux terminalą ir paleiskite sudo apt atnaujinimas. Po to paleiskite:
sudo apt install nano
Bėgimas sudo apt atnaujinimas prieš diegiant paketus yra labai rekomenduojama, bet neprivaloma. Tai užtikrina, kad jūsų vietinis paketo indeksas būtų atnaujintas ir sinchronizuotas su nuotolinėmis saugyklomis. Tai padeda išvengti galimų problemų, tokių kaip pasenusių arba nesuderinamų paketų diegimas.
RHEL / CentOS
Bėk sudo yum įdiegti nano įdiegti GNU nano RPM pagrindu veikiančiose Linux distrose. Naujesnėse sistemose, kuriose YUM pakeista DNF paketų tvarkykle, paleiskite:
sudo dnf install nano
Pastarasis taip pat dirba „Fedora“.
„Arch Linux“ sistemoje
Norėdami įdiegti GNU nano „Arch Linux“ pagrindu sukurtuose platinimo įrenginiuose, paleiskite:
sudo pacman -S nano
Kaip atidaryti ir išeiti iš GNU nano
Nano teksto rengyklė dabar įdiegta, bet kaip ją atidaryti?
Atidarykite „Linux“ terminalą ir bėgti nano. „nano“ atsidarys terminale ir galėsite sukurti naują failą.
Norėdami išeiti, paspauskite Ctrl + X. Redaktorius iškart užsidarys. Tačiau jei į tuščią failą įvesite teksto, nano paklaus, ar pirmiausia norite išsaugoti pakeitimus.
Jei nenorite išsaugoti pakeitimų, paspauskite N iš karto išeiti iš redaktoriaus. Kitu atveju paspauskite Y, įveskite failo pavadinimą (pvz., pavyzdys.txt), ir paspauskite Įeikite išeiti.
Kaip dirbti su failais GNU nano
Darbas su failais yra pagrindinė funkcija, kuriai naudosite nano. Turite žinoti, kaip atidaryti failus, kurti naujus, kopijuoti, iškirpti, įklijuoti ir net išsaugoti pakeitimus. Įvaldę šiuos pagrindus, jums bus lengviau naudoti nano judėti pirmyn.
Failų atidarymas nano
Norėdami atidaryti esamą failą nano, turite žinoti failo pavadinimą ir plėtinį. Tai gali atrodyti akivaizdu, bet tai labai svarbu, nes nano manys, kad norite sukurti naują failą, jei neįvesite teisingo pavadinimo su tinkamu plėtiniu.
Tada taip pat turite eiti į tikslią vietą iš Linux komandų eilutėje kur yra failas. Po to vykdykite šią komandą, kad atidarytumėte failą:
nano filename.extension
Pavyzdžiui, jei norite atidaryti example.txt, paleiskite:
nano example.txt
Atminkite, kad failų pavadinimuose skiriamos didžiosios ir mažosios raidės.
Failų kūrimas, redagavimas ir naršymas
Nano failą galite sukurti dviem būdais. Failo pavadinimą galite nurodyti naudodami nano arba pradėkite atidarydami redaktorių, tada išsaugokite pakeitimus ir nurodykite failo pavadinimą. Nesvarbu, kokį metodą pasirinksite, nes failo pavadinimą vis tiek patvirtinsite išsaugodami pakeitimus.
Norėdami sukurti failą nano, paleiskite:
nano filename.extension
nano bus atidarytas su tuščiu tekstiniu failu. Arba paleiskite nano komanda pirmiausia atidaryti nano tuščiu režimu.
Nano failų redagavimas taip pat nėra toks sudėtingas. Įveskite, ką norite, tada paspauskite Įeikite pradėti naują eilutę. Jei reikia peršokti eilutės pradžioje arba pabaigoje, paspauskite Ctrl + A arba Ctrl + E, atitinkamai.
Kitas būdas lengvai naršyti nano faile yra naudoti Ctrl + V norėdami pereiti prie failo pabaigos arba Ctrl + Y pereiti į pradžią. Jei turite didelį failą, apimantį kelis puslapius, Ctrl + Y slinks vienu puslapiu aukštyn ir Ctrl + V vienu puslapiu žemyn.
Konkrečių terminų paieška faile
Norėdami ieškoti konkretaus teksto faile, naudokite Ctrl + W, tada įveskite paieškos terminą. Pagal numatytuosius nustatymus nano nuves jus tik prie pirmojo atitikimo rezultato, kuris bus paryškintas. Tačiau galite peržiūrėti visą failą, kad surastumėte kitus termino naudojant atvejus Alt + W arba „Option“ + W (jei tu veikia „Linux“ „Mac“.).
Ieškoti ir pakeisti tekstą
Taip pat galite ieškoti ir pakeisti tekstą nano, o tai naudinga, kai reikia pakeisti kelis konkretaus termino atvejus, neperžiūrint viso failo rankiniu būdu. Norėdami tai padaryti, paspauskite Ctrl + \. nano paprašys jūsų nurodyti žodį, kurį norite pakeisti. Įveskite terminą, tada paspauskite Įeikite.
Tada pateikite pakeitimo terminą ir paspauskite Įeikite. Jei faile yra daugiau nei vienas termino, kurį reikia pakeisti, atvejis, turite nurodyti, ar norite pakeisti pirmąjį, ar visus. Paspauskite Y pakeisti pirmosios instancijos arba A pakeisti visus ieškomo termino atvejus.
Nukopijuokite, iškirpkite ir įklijuokite tekstą nano
Norėdami nukopijuoti tekstą nano, eikite į konkretų tekstą, kurį norite kopijuoti, ir padėkite žymeklį pradžioje. Kitas, paspauskite Alt + A arba Parinktis + A kad paleistumėte nano teksto pasirinkimo įrankį. Tada paspauskite rodyklės pirmyn klavišą (>) klaviatūroje, kol visas tekstas, kurį norite kopijuoti, bus padengtas baltu fonu.
Paspauskite Alt + 6 norėdami nukopijuoti tekstą arba Ctrl + K kirpti. Eikite į vietą, kurioje norite įdėti nukopijuotą arba iškirptą tekstą, ir paspauskite Ctrl + U įklijuoti.
Išsaugokite failo pakeitimus ir išeikite iš nano
Baigę dirbti su failu, išsaugokite jį paspausdami Ctrl + O. Patvirtinkite, kad įrašote į tinkamą failą paspausdami Įeikite.
Jei norite išsaugoti kito failo pakeitimus, prieš paspausdami pakeiskite failo pavadinimą į kitą Įeikite. Po to išeikite iš nano paspausdami Ctrl + X.
Efektyviai dirbkite su Linux failais naudodami GNU nano
GNU nano yra paprastas ir pradedantiesiems patogus komandų eilutės teksto rengyklė sistemoje Linux. Jame yra pakankamai funkcijų, kad būtų lengviau dirbti su failais naudojant komandinę eilutę, neapkraunant daugybės funkcijų, kurių jums kaip pradedančiajam nereikia.
Įvaldę aukščiau paryškintus patarimus, naudodami GNU nano pagerinsite Linux patirtį dirbant su failais iš komandinės eilutės.